About the Role
Our client is a well-established and growing international business operating within the healthcare and wellbeing sector.
They are seeking an ambitious and commercially minded International Sales & Business Development Executive to join their sales team.
This is a varied role combining account management with business development, where you'll be responsible for nurturing existing international distributor relationships while identifying and developing new business opportunities across overseas markets.
The position offers regular international travel, excellent long-term career prospects and the opportunity to join a collaborative business that genuinely invests in its people.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age and develop relationships with international distributors and key customer accounts.
- Identify, qualify and secure new business opportunities across international markets.
- Develop strategic account plans to maximise sales growth and profitability.
- Build strong relationships with key decision-makers and commercial partners.
- Prepare quotations, pricing proposals and commercial agreements.
- Deliver product presentations both virtually and face-to-face.
- Attend customer meetings, exhibitions and international trade events.
- Maintain an active sales pipeline and provide accurate forecasting.
- Monitor market trends, competitor activity and identify new opportunities.
- Analyse margins and profitability to ensure commercial objectives are achieved.
- Coordinate export quotations, orders and supporting documentation.
- Work closely with internal departments to ensure an excellent customer experience.
- Provide ongoing sales and customer support as required.

How to prepare for a job interview at Optima Recruitment
✨Know Your Sales Methodologies
Brush up on popular sales methodologies like SPIN Selling or Challenger Sales. Being able to discuss these techniques and how you've applied them will show Optima Recruitment that you understand the role and can hit the ground running in the sales game.
✨Demonstrate Your Deal-Making Skills
Prepare to share stories from your past experiences where you closed deals, overcame objections, or started new client relationships. We want to show Optima Recruitment that you’re not just about numbers but also about building lasting connections in business development.
✨Prepare for Role-Play Scenarios
In a full-time sales interview, don’t be surprised if they throw in a role-play exercise to test your pitching skills. Practising how you would pitch a product or handle an objection will help us shine in this simulation—think of it like a dress rehearsal for your future sales calls!
